Understanding Medical Billing and Coding: An Overview

Medical billing and coding are vital components of healthcare administration. They ensure that healthcare‍ providers are​ reimbursed ​accurately and efficiently for their services. Medical coders translate⁣ healthcare diagnoses and procedures⁤ into universally recognized codes,while billing specialists handle the financial transactions and insurance claims.

Those interested in pursuing careers in this⁤ niche‌ typically undergo specialized training or obtain certifications such ‍as the‌ Certified Professional Coder (CPC) or Certified billing and Coding Specialist (CBCS). The roles are increasingly ‌in demand due to the ongoing‍ digitization of‌ healthcare records⁤ and the expansion ‌of insurance coverage policies.

What Is the Average starting Salary‍ for medical Billing ​and⁤ Coding professionals?

The starting salary for medical billing and coding professionals can vary based on factors such as geographic location, certification level, education, and the work environment. However, here’s an ​overview of the typical entry-level‍ earnings:

Entry-Level ⁤Salary Range Average ‍Starting Salary Factors Influencing⁢ salary
$30,000 – $40,000 ⁣annually $35,000 per year Certification, Location, Experiance, Work Setting

According to recent industry surveys, the average starting salary for medical billing and coding ‍professionals in⁣ the United States is ⁢approximately $35,000 per year. Entry-level wage ranges tend to cluster around $14 to $19 per hour,‍ making it⁤ an accessible career ​path with room ​for growth.

Breaking Down Entry-Level Earnings Based on Factors

1. Certification Level

Holding‌ industry-recognized certifications considerably boosts your ​starting salary. Certified professionals typically earn higher wages and may access better job opportunities. Common certifications include:

  • Certified Professional ⁤Coder (CPC)
  • Certified Coding Associate ‍(CCA)
  • Certified Medical Reimbursement Specialist (CMRS)
  • Certified Billing ‌and Coding Specialist (CBCS)

2. Geographic location

Salary levels vary widely depending on where you work. Urban areas or states with ‍higher living costs (like California, New York, or Massachusetts)⁢ tend to offer higher starting salaries compared to rural regions or states with lower costs of living.

3. Work Environment

Hospitals,outpatient clinics,physicians’ offices,and billing service companies all‌ offer different pay scales. typically, larger healthcare organizations ⁢or specialized billing firms offer slightly higher ⁢starting wages.

practical Tips to maximize Your Entry-Level Salary

If you’re starting your ​career ⁣in ⁤medical billing and coding, consider these tips to⁢ increase your earning potential:

  • Obtain certifications: Certifications such as CPC or CBCS can significantly improve‌ your starting salary prospects.
  • Gain relevant experience: Internships or volunteer opportunities can provide practical skills that employers⁢ value.
  • Focus on continuing education: Advanced training in specialties ⁣like radiology or cardiology coding can lead to higher-paying roles.
  • Research⁤ your local ​market: Understanding regional salary⁢ trends helps you negotiate‌ effectively.
  • Network and join professional associations: Associations like AAPC ⁣or AHIMA offer resources,job boards,and⁤ networking opportunities.
